Integrated Lockout Stations serve a specific purpose: they provide a centralized location for storing lockout/tagout (LOTO) devices. These devices are essential in ensuring that machines are properly shut off and unable to be started up again until maintenance work is completed. The existence of these stations helps to streamline the lockout/tagout process, which is crucial for keeping workers safe from potential hazards.
The argument for standardizing Integrated Lockout Stations is multi-faceted, ranging from workforce safety to operational efficiency. One primary reason is the reduction in confusion during critical situations. When every facility uses a different lockout system, it creates potential gaps in safety procedures. Workers who are trained on one type of lockout station may find themselves struggling to adapt when they encounter a new format in another location. Standardized stations ensure that every worker knows what to expect, fostering an environment where safety protocols can be seamlessly executed.
Moreover, a standardized Integrated Lockout Station enhances communication among team members. All personnel will know precisely where to find the necessary equipment for safely performing lockout procedures. This not only streamlines the process but also minimizes the risk of miscommunication during the often high-stress maintenance periods. When everyone understands the layout and function of the lockout station, it operates like a well-oiled machine. This can mean the difference between life and death in high-risk environments.
Another compelling reason for standardization is compliance with regulations. Many industries are governed by strict safety standards such as OSHA (Occupational Safety and Health Administration) regulations, which dictate how lockout/tagout devices should be used. Standardizing Integrated Lockout Stations ensures that all workplaces are not only compliant but also proactive in their commitment to safety. This reduces the risk of costly fines and legal complications arising from non-compliance.

Furthermore, the investment in standardized lockout stations pays off through increased operational efficiency. When materials and devices are easily accessible in a well-organized manner, the time spent searching for tools is significantly reduced. For facilities that rely on tight production schedules, this efficiency is crucial. Time saved on maintenance activities translates to higher productivity without sacrificing safety.
In addition, a standardized Integrated Lockout Station can also aid in employee training. New hires can be oriented quickly to the lockout/tagout process, significantly reducing the learning curve and ensuring that they grasp the importance of safety protocols effectively. Uniform training across sites allows for comprehensive understanding, making sure that every team member knows how to engage lockout systems properly and responsibly.
Another benefit of having standardized integrated systems is that it makes auditing and inspections simpler. Safety personnel can easily assess compliance across different areas within the facility without having to familiarize themselves with various configurations or systems. This uniformity makes it easier to identify areas that may require improvement or re-training, ensuring that safety becomes a core value within the workforce.
